The Sinai Peninsula is a triangle-shaped peninsula lying between the Mediterranean Sea (to the north) and Red Sea (to the south). Its land borders are the Suez Canal to the west and the Israel–Egypt border to the north-east. It is now part of Egypt. The Sinai Peninsula is in Southwest Asia while the rest of Egypt is in North Africa.
